{
this.$http.get(this.endpoint).then(
function(response){
this.items=response.body.map(item=😠{
title:item.title,
body:item.body
}))
},
function (error) {
})
} дальше var baseData = function () {
this.getAllPosts();
};` и дальше вызываю alert(baseData) выдает "this.getAllPosts();" как мне получить то что он возвращает ?
this.getAllPosts - ничего не вернет в такой записи, и записи в items будут только после отработки запроса. Почитайте про Promise
В данном случае асинхронность можно и не использовать. Можно воспользоваться реактивностью
Обсуждают сегодня